Architecture

Amazon Vinyl is an HTML5 playback engine designed for high-performance streaming of DASH and HLS content. The architecture follows a modular design with clear separation of concerns, enabling extensibility through dependency injection.

Component Ownership

VinylPlayer

Main entry point that orchestrates all streaming components and provides the public API.

  • Owns: TrackController, PlaybackController, DrmController
  • Dependencies: AutoResetController, QualitySelector
  • Role: Main orchestrator and public API
  • Responsibilities:
    • Coordinate component lifecycle
    • Expose unified playback interface
    • Handle global error management

TrackController

Manages the lifecycle of streaming tracks and maintains a playback queue.

  • Owns: Track instances (e.g. SourceTrack/DashTrack/HlsTrack), Track cache
  • Dependencies: TrackFactory
  • Role: Track lifecycle and queue management
  • Responsibilities:
    • Validate and create tracks
    • Manage playback queue
    • Handle track transitions

PlaybackController

Controls the HTML5 media element and manages playback state transitions.

  • Owns: HTML5 Media Element
  • Dependencies: PlaybackSource
  • Role: Media element control and state management
  • Responsibilities:
    • Control play/pause/seek operations
    • Monitor playback state changes
    • Handle media element events

DrmController

Handles encrypted content by managing DRM licenses and key exchanges.

  • Owns: License sessions, Key management
  • Dependencies: EME APIs, License servers
  • Role: Content decryption and license management
  • Responsibilities:
    • Handle DRM initialization
    • Manage license requests
    • Process key messages

Track (DashTrack/HlsTrack)

Protocol-specific implementation that coordinates manifest parsing and media streaming.

  • Owns: ManifestController, BufferingController, SegmentController
  • Dependencies: ManifestProvider, RepresentationProvider
  • Role: Protocol-specific streaming logic
  • Responsibilities:
    • Coordinate sub-controllers for manifest resolution and parsing, segment fetching, buffering, and encryption
    • Handle protocol-specific features
    • Handle track lifecycle
    • Provide streaming quality and prefetch status and updates

BufferingController

Manages the MediaSource buffer by coordinating segment appending and buffer health.

  • Owns: Segment append queue, Buffer state
  • Dependencies: SourceBufferController, SegmentController, PlaybackController
  • Role: Media source buffer management
  • Responsibilities:
    • Coordinate segment appending
    • Handle buffer quotas

SegmentController

Manages segment caching and prioritization while coordinating with providers for media locations.

  • Owns: Segment cache, Priority queue
  • Dependencies: SegmentProvider, QualitySelector
  • Role: Segment caching and prioritization
  • Responsibilities:
    • Prioritize segment requests
    • Manage segment cache

SegmentProvider

Resolves media segment locations and handles the actual fetching of segment data.

  • Owns: Network requests, Segment timeline
  • Dependencies: ManifestController, NetworkQueue
  • Role: Media segment resolution and fetching
  • Responsibilities:
    • Resolve segment URLs from manifest
    • Fetch segment data over network
    • Handle segment-specific transformations

QualitySelector

Determines optimal playback quality based on network conditions.

  • Owns: Quality selection algorithm
  • Dependencies: NetworkMetrics, DeviceCapabilities, BufferHealth
  • Role: Adaptive bitrate selection
  • Responsibilities:
    • Monitor network performance
    • Select appropriate quality levels
    • Adapt to changing conditions

ManifestController

Parses and manages streaming manifests, handling updates and transformations.

  • Owns: Manifest data, Parser instances
  • Dependencies: ManifestProvider, ManifestTransformer
  • Role: Manifest parsing and refresh management
  • Responsibilities:
    • Load and parse streaming manifests (MPD/M3U8)
    • Handle manifest updates
    • Transform manifest data
